在云计算资源的选择中,[2 vCPU 4 GiB,共享标准型 s6]配置对于大多数中小规模的应用和开发环境来说是一个合理且经济的选择。这类实例特别适合于中小型网站、开发测试环境、轻量级数据库以及微服务架构中的非关键组件等应用场景。然而,具体是否适合您的需求还需根据实际业务负载、性能要求及预算进行综合考量。
结论
总体而言,[2 vCPU 4 GiB,共享标准型 s6]配置能够满足大多数中小规模应用的基本需求,特别是在成本敏感的场景下。该配置提供了足够的计算能力和内存支持,同时保持了较低的成本开销。但需要注意的是,对于高并发、大数据处理或对性能有较高要求的应用,可能需要考虑更高规格的实例类型以确保稳定性和响应速度。
分析与探讨
计算能力
此配置提供2个虚拟CPU(vCPU),适用于单线程或多线程任务,但对于多核密集型应用可能显得不足。例如,在运行复杂的科学计算或大规模数据分析时,可能会遇到性能瓶颈。然而,对于大多数Web应用、API服务和轻量级后端处理,这样的计算能力已经足够,并且可以有效降低运营成本。
内存资源
4 GiB的内存容量对于小型到中型的应用程序是合适的。它可以支持多个轻量级进程同时运行,如Web服务器、应用程序服务器和缓存系统(如Redis)。但是,如果应用涉及大量内存操作或需要加载大型数据集,则可能会导致内存不足的问题。在这种情况下,建议增加内存或者优化代码逻辑来减少内存占用。
共享标准型 s6 特性
“共享标准型 s6”意味着该实例使用的是共享硬件资源,而非独占物理服务器上的资源。这使得它具有较好的性价比,因为云服务提供商可以在同一台物理机上分配多个类似的实例,从而提高资源利用率并降低成本。不过,这也可能导致某些时刻的性能波动,尤其是在其他租户的负载高峰期。因此,对于对延迟敏感的应用,可能需要评估这种潜在的影响。
应用场景适配性
- 开发测试环境:对于开发者来说,创建一个稳定的开发测试环境至关重要。此配置足以支撑日常的编码、调试和小规模的功能测试。
- 中小型网站:对于访问量不是特别大的网站,尤其是静态内容较多的情况,该配置可以保证页面快速响应,用户体验良好。
- 轻量级数据库:虽然不推荐用于生产级别的大型数据库,但对于一些简单的读写操作频繁的小型数据库,如博客平台或个人项目的数据存储,是完全可以胜任的。
- 微服务组件:在微服务架构中,每个服务通常只负责特定的功能模块。如果这些模块本身并不复杂且独立性强,那么选择此类配置作为其运行环境是非常合理的。
综上所述,[2 vCPU 4 GiB,共享标准型 s6]配置在很多常见场景中表现良好,但在决定之前,请务必结合自身业务特点和技术要求做出最终判断。如果您发现现有配置无法满足需求,也不妨考虑逐步升级至更高级别的实例类型,以确保系统的稳定运行和服务质量。
CLOUD云